#59a808 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#59a808 is composed of 34.9% red, 65.9% green and 3.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 47% cyan, 0% magenta, 95.2% yellow and 34.1% black. It has a hue angle of 89.6 degrees, a saturation of 90.9% and a lightness of 34.5%. #59a808 color hex could be obtained by blending #b2ff10 with #005100. Closest websafe color is: #669900.

#59a808 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#59a808 has RGB values of R:89, G:168, B:8 and CMYK values of C:0.47, M:0, Y:0.95, K:0.34. Its decimal value is 5875720.
